What is the best strategy when using the Ghost Armor? It is expensive, but is it best to create a "Predator-like" squad that can possibly dominate the game. Due to the fact that the stealth ability shuts down at the end of the turn, I was not sure how effective this armor can be other than spying (spotting) enemies.

The stealth ability doesn't shut down at the end of your turn, but the end of the enemy's turn. This makes it extremely effective in several ways.

  1. Scouting
    • I like to equip a support class with this armor. The movement bonus from the armor, along with the base +3 movement distance, means he can move an insane amount per turn at 0 risk at all.
    • When you are cloaked, you will not trigger an AI reaction when exposing enemies, allowing you to get in 1 free shot while they are completely in the open.
    • If you have snipers with squad sight (and especially if they have double tap), they can easily take out entire enemy groups before they have a chance to react at all.

  2. Aggressive Positioning
    • Getting my heavies in position while they are stealthed means the next turn, when the stealth wears off, they are very close to the enemy and can double tap and/or start off the fight with a rocket.
    • Assaults with shotguns also benefit greatly from being able to get in close to use rapid fire on a big enemy, taking it out in 1 turn.

  3. Missions
    • You can safely deactivate bombs and rescue civilians while in complete stealth.

  4. Oh crap moments can be preserved if you know your unit is heavily overexposed, you can make them go stealth and survive the turn. Also its good for low health units to hide in stealth mode so they don't die.

This is all in addition to the other stuff armor comes with: the grappling hook (allowing your units to gain high elevation and tactical advantage), improved defense, and extra movement speeds. Overall this is my favorite armor in the game.
